Jennifer Hudson's monumental EGOT win at the 75th Tony Awards

By The Big Magazine Staff


Jennifer Hudson has achieved EGOT status.


The singer/actress won her first Tony at Sunday's 75th annual Tony Awards for “A Strange Loop” which won Best Musical. Hudson is a producer on the show and now the 17th person to reach the entertainment industry's most coveted title.



The achievement was the final trophy she needed to complete the EGOT quartet, which comprises of an Emmy, Grammy, Oscar and Tony.


The 40-year-old won an Academy Award in 2007 for Best Supporting Actress for her role as Effie White in “Dreamgirls.” Her self-titled debut solo album won a Grammy in 2009 for Best R&B Album. She later won another Grammy in 2017 for Best Musical Theater Album for the musical “The Color Purple.”


Last year, Hudson won a Daytime Emmy for the animated short “Baba Yaga,” which she executive produced.
